Welcome to Smogon! Take a moment to read the Introduction to Smogon for a run-down on everything Smogon, and make sure you take some time to read the global rules.
Hi :), nice team you got there, there are not much changes that could be made in this team as it's built very well but I'd like to suggest you to make one important change
Try using superpower on thundurus, I agree that with knock off thundurus can deal with a beast like latias/latios quite...